I have to say i liked this one quite and bit. It really fit in well. It has a pretty bluesy feel to it, but at times resorts back to more of like a 60's style swing music with some down home picking thrown in there as well to give it a country feel at times. You can certainly tell they have some pretty good roots underneath them as they have been nominated for several blues awards, and contain some hefty sounds from Texas. I really enjoyed tracks 1, 8, 13, and 14 the most.
